But isn't the full suite going to be discontinued once the
thermodynamically challenged predator and its stormy avian cousin
reach maturity anyway?

As I understand it, not anymore: there are enough third parties building
upon Seamonkey (the suite) that it will continue to be maintained for
the forseeable future.

That's the current position. Whether we just "keep it working" or whether it moves along more innovatively depends on whether anyone ports it to the new UI toolkit that Firefox and Thunderbird use. There is an effort under way to do that, but I don't know if it'll succeed.
